At the heart of the EVO-X2 is the formidable AMD Ryzen AI Max+ 395 processor. This powerhouse boasts 16 cores and 32 threads, built on the cutting-edge Zen 5 architecture, and is complemented by the robust Radeon 8060S integrated graphics. However, what truly sets this machine apart is its dedicated Neural Processing Unit (NPU), which delivers AI operations that can rival top-tier graphics cards.
For example, in LM Studio, an expansive open-source library helping users deploy LLMs across various platforms, the EVO-X2 is reported to achieve performance up to 2.2 times faster than the RTX 4090. Users will appreciate the seamless integration with Windows 11 right out of the box, in keeping with other GMKtec offerings.
Building on GMKtec’s reputation for compact yet potent machines, the EVO-X2 takes a step further than its predecessors like the EVO-X1. It enhances performance by increasing core and thread counts and transitioning to the advanced Radeon 8060S, which boasts 40 Compute Units on an RDNA 3.5 architecture. While this leap in technology does raise the price to 14,999 Yuan (approximately $2,052 USD), the EVO-X2 promises a quantum leap in AI capabilities.
Details about the EVO-X2’s complete specifications remain scarce, but it is anticipated to include 8533 MT/s LPDDR5X memory with at least 32 GB, if not more. Storage enthusiasts will be pleased to find dual M.2 2280 PCI-E Gen 4.0 slots for SSDs, ensuring ample space and speed for data storage. This Mini PC also supports plenty of connectivity options, including fast USB Type-A ports, a versatile USB4 Type-C port, an SD card reader, HDMI 2.1, and DP 2.0 for video output, alongside an audio jack for headphones.
